Our Mission
We fight for an open, democratic, discrimination-free society, with a clear focus on people and communities pushed to the margins by exclusion, racism, institutional invisibility, and layered barriers to justice. For us, human rights are not abstract promises. They are enforceable guarantees that must make a real difference in people’s lives.​For us, the law is not a theme for conferences or closed elite circles, expressed in language accessible only to a few. It is a form of power that belongs to everyone. It must be made accessible, actionable, and capable of protecting people in their real lives. We pursue this mission through:
-
Strategic litigation in cases capable of producing wider legal, institutional, and social impact.
-
Institutional advocacy before national, European, and international bodies to advance accountability, compliance, and stronger rights-based policies.
-
Research and documentation on discrimination, antigypsyism, environmental and climate injustice, and exclusion.
-
Legal empowerment through training, community outreach, workshops, and accessible rights education.
